1 The Great Irony There weren’t always dragons in the valley. The Rectres told me that, long ago, the valley was sprawling with bright foliage and golden fruits that hung in abundance upon their many branches. That furred creatures replete with kilos of fresh flesh roamed and fought and played and mated. Before my time, that was normal, that wondrous Age of Plenty. An ignorant dream, I always thought, made by men too afraid to face the truth. Fairy tales and folklore, all. Even if the tales were true, the bedtime stories of a land without dragons proven to me, it would not change the world as it is. I am a Delver, nothing more. And I will never be but that.
